Erschwil is a small town, also called a municipality, located in the Thierstein district. It's part of the canton of Solothurn in Switzerland.

A Glimpse into Erschwil's Past

Erschwil has a long history! It was first mentioned way back in 1147. Back then, it was known by a slightly different name: Hergiswilre.

Exploring Erschwil's Geography

Erschwil covers an area of about 7.43 square kilometers (that's about 2.87 square miles). A big part of this land, almost 58%, is covered by forests. About 35% of the area is used for farming, like growing crops or for pastures where animals graze.

The town itself, with its buildings and roads, takes up about 7% of the land. There are also a few rivers or lakes, but they make up a very small part of the area.

Erschwil is located in the Thierstein district. It's a long village that stretches out on both sides of the Lüssel river.

What Does Erschwil's Coat of Arms Mean?

Every town has a special symbol called a coat of arms. It's like a unique badge! Erschwil's coat of arms shows a pick and a smith's hammer, both in black, crossed over each other on a golden background. This design likely represents the hard work and perhaps the mining or crafting history of the area.

Who Lives in Erschwil?

Erschwil is home to about 948 people. Most people in Erschwil speak German, which is about 96% of the population. A smaller number of people speak French or Serbo-Croatian.

In 2000, about half of the people living in Erschwil were born there. Many others were born in the same canton (Solothurn) or elsewhere in Switzerland. Only a small percentage were born outside of Switzerland.

Age Groups in Erschwil

Let's look at the different age groups in Erschwil (based on data from 2000):

  • About 8.6% of the population are young children (0-6 years old).
  • Around 17.8% are teenagers (7-19 years old).
  • About 30% of the people are young adults (25-44 years old).
  • Around 20.5% are middle-aged adults (45-64 years old).
  • About 14.2% are seniors (65-79 years old), and 4.7% are over 80.

Homes in Erschwil

In 2000, there were 341 private homes in Erschwil. On average, about 2.7 people lived in each home. Most of the buildings in Erschwil are single-family homes. Many of these homes were built between 1981 and 1990.

Most of the apartments in Erschwil have five rooms, and almost all of them are lived in all year round.

Erschwil's Economy: What Do People Do?

In Erschwil, people work in different types of jobs:

  • Primary Sector: This includes jobs related to nature, like farming. In 2008, about 33 people worked in this area.
  • Secondary Sector: These are jobs where people make things, like in factories or construction. About 224 people worked in this sector, with many in construction.
  • Tertiary Sector: This includes jobs that provide services, like working in shops, restaurants, or schools. About 67 people worked in this sector.

Many people who live in Erschwil travel to other towns for work. In fact, for every person who comes to Erschwil to work, about two people leave Erschwil to work somewhere else. Most people use a private car to get to work, while some use public transportation.

Religion in Erschwil

Based on the 2000 census, most people in Erschwil are Roman Catholic (about 77.7%). The next largest group belongs to the Swiss Reformed Church (about 11.1%). A small number of people belong to other Christian churches, or are Muslim. Some people don't belong to any church.

Education and Schools in Erschwil

Education is important in Erschwil! Many adults have completed high school, and some have gone on to college or university.

In the 2010-2011 school year, there were 82 students in Erschwil's schools.

  • Kindergarten: Young children can attend two years of kindergarten, which is not required but helps them get ready for school. In 2010-2011, there were 23 children in kindergarten.
  • Primary School: Students attend primary school for six years. Erschwil had 59 students in primary school during that year.
  • Secondary School: After primary school, students go to secondary school. Students from Erschwil attend their secondary school in a nearby town.

As of 2000, 48 students from Erschwil went to school outside the municipality.
